Output 31cbd1d31fae7e2f39d906ae6c8a6a0c9a39ae76ca6966863401b9c6cf86f8f9:3

value
691932
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ca309b9b85ee7ab93a147483a1c7c39312a11ff5 OP_EQUAL
address
3L86edEdePyS6gAVP4mgsxnUZcECeeVk7c
transaction
31cbd1d31fae7e2f39d906ae6c8a6a0c9a39ae76ca6966863401b9c6cf86f8f9
spent
true